It comes after the svelte beauty shared her personal story of addiction with listeners on The Kyle and Jackie O Show on Thursday.

Fighting back tears, Jackie shared that she checked into the Betty Ford Clinic in California in November 2022 when she took an extended break from The Kyle and Jackie O Show that she previously claimed was due to long Covid-19 -period.

Betty Ford is known for treating Hollywood stars like Keith Urban, Robert Downey Jr. and Lindsay Lohan and charges between $45,000 and $90,000 AUD for a one-month stay, depending on the program.

Jackie revealed on air that her old friend Gemma had been instrumental in getting Jackie into rehab.

Jackie emotionally credited Gemma with saving her life by convincing her to go to the Betty Ford Clinic.

She recalled, “It came to a head and [Gemma] was such a great friend. She said, ‘I’m sorry Jackie, but you’re not going to cut this off, it’s never going to work. I’ll let you go to rehab at the end of the week and then we’ll go.”

“I said, ‘Don’t be ridiculous, that kind of Gemma is so over the top. I don’t have that big of a problem that I have to go to Betty Ford.”

At the time, Kyle – who was unaware of Jackie’s drug addiction – told their listeners that Jackie was taking a break to “focus on her health” after contracting Covid.

Instead, she was secretly flown from Australia to undergo 28 days of treatment at the world-famous drug rehabilitation center for an addiction to painkillers, sleeping pills and alcohol.

At the height of her addiction, Jackie was taking approximately 10-12 Stilnox/Zolpidem sleeping pills and 24 Panadeine Forte per day and taking these while drinking alcohol.

Stilnox users are warned not to drink alcohol as it can slow down the airways and make it difficult to wake up.

Jackie said Betty Ford told her not to change “anything” about her use before she arrived because it could be “dangerous,” so she still took the pills the day she flew to the US.

Jackie also said she went “back and forth” on deciding whether to share the news publicly before detailing the extent of her addiction in her upcoming memoir The Whole Truth, scheduled for release on October 29.
